SCD Government College, Ludhiana, provides courses in over 10 fields, including commerce, physics, chemistry, mathematics, and IT. Admission is merit-based, with some courses requiring entrance tests. The application process is online and free. Boys can enroll in undergraduate, while girls have options for postgraduate and B.Sc programs. Admission involves a merit list and document verification, with fees paid online. The faculty is highly qualified, with many holding Ph.D. degrees, although interaction with students is limited. The 3-year course fee totals around INR 40,000, with specific costs for B.Com at INR 15,000 annually. Admission and tuition fees are minimal, and additional fees charged by Punjab University amount to INR 8,624 annually. Placement opportunities are limited, mainly benefiting top students, with companies like Wipro visiting the college. The average stipend is reported at ₹20,00,000. Scholarships are available for financially weak and meritorious students, including the Dr. Ambedkar Scholarship and National Loan Scholarship. Tuition fees range from ₹9,000 to ₹15,000 per year, with additional exam fees of ₹2,000 per semester. The college offers fee concessions and maintains a transparent fee structure.
